在Git中,可以通过以下命令将一个目录初始化为一个Git仓库,并且不创建工作目录:
git init --bare
使用上述命令后,Git会在当前目录创建一个裸仓库(bare repository),裸仓库没有工作目录,仅包含仓库的版本数据。这种方式通常用于在服务器上创建Git服务器仓库,供其他开发人员通过Git协议访问。
在Git中,可以通过以下命令将一个目录初始化为一个Git仓库,并且不创建工作目录:
git init --bare
使用上述命令后,Git会在当前目录创建一个裸仓库(bare repository),裸仓库没有工作目录,仅包含仓库的版本数据。这种方式通常用于在服务器上创建Git服务器仓库,供其他开发人员通过Git协议访问。
git push -f命令的优点是可以强制推送修改,即使有冲突或者远程分支已经有了新的提交,也可以覆盖远程分支的提交。
然而,git push -f命令也有一些缺点: 可...
要使用git登录命令,首先需要在本地计算机上安装git,并确保git已经正确配置。
登录命令是指在使用git进行远程操作时,需要提供用户名和密码进行身份验证的...
在进行 git commit 操作时,有一些常见的规范可以遵循,以便更好地管理代码版本和与团队成员之间的协作。以下是一些常见的规范: 提交消息的格式:提交消息应该包...
要建立远程连接,你可以使用以下方法之一: 使用HTTPS:使用git clone命令并提供远程仓库的HTTPS URL。例如:git clone https://github.com/username/repo.git。...
在VSCode中通过Git初始化和管理项目,可以按照以下步骤进行操作: 打开VSCode,点击左侧的源代码管理图标(或使用快捷键Ctrl + Shift + G)打开Git面板。 在Git面...
要在Git初始化后回滚提交,可以使用以下命令: 查看提交历史,找到要回滚的提交的哈希值: git log 回滚到指定的提交: git reset --hard 注意:--hard选项会清空...
自定义Git的步骤如下: 配置用户信息:使用以下命令配置用户名和邮箱地址 git config --global user.name "Your Name"
git config --global user.email "yo...
在Git初始化后,文件的状态会被标记为untracked,即未跟踪状态。这意味着Git还没有开始跟踪这些文件的更改,需要使用git add命令将文件添加到暂存区,然后使用gi...